com.atlassian.plugin.spring
Class PluginBeanDefinitionRegistry

java.lang.Object
  extended by com.atlassian.plugin.spring.PluginBeanDefinitionRegistry

public class PluginBeanDefinitionRegistry
extends Object


Field Summary
static String HOST_COMPONENT_PROVIDER
           
 
Constructor Summary
PluginBeanDefinitionRegistry(org.springframework.beans.factory.support.BeanDefinitionRegistry registry)
           
 
Method Summary
 void addBeanInterface(String beanName, String ifce)
           
 void addBeanInterfaces(String beanName, Collection<String> ifces)
           
 void addBeanName(String beanName)
           
 void addContextClassLoaderStrategy(String beanName, ContextClassLoaderStrategy strategy)
           
 org.springframework.beans.factory.config.BeanDefinition getBeanDefinition()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

HOST_COMPONENT_PROVIDER

public static final String HOST_COMPONENT_PROVIDER
See Also:
Constant Field Values
Constructor Detail

PluginBeanDefinitionRegistry

public PluginBeanDefinitionRegistry(org.springframework.beans.factory.support.BeanDefinitionRegistry registry)
Method Detail

getBeanDefinition

public org.springframework.beans.factory.config.BeanDefinition getBeanDefinition()

addBeanName

public void addBeanName(String beanName)

addBeanInterface

public void addBeanInterface(String beanName,
                             String ifce)

addBeanInterfaces

public void addBeanInterfaces(String beanName,
                              Collection<String> ifces)

addContextClassLoaderStrategy

public void addContextClassLoaderStrategy(String beanName,
                                          ContextClassLoaderStrategy strategy)


Copyright © 2015 Atlassian. All rights reserved.